AMD athlon is the hub of my computer brain.
I have recently upgraded to an AMD Athlon 1.4 chip and appropriate mother board. I upgraded from an Intel 800 Pentium 3 in order to speed things up a little.
This upgrade was painless and not that expensive. For £400 I got a "new" computer this included 256MB extra SDRAM and a CD rewriter. The person I purchased the processor from took my intel in as a part exchange. I have been using this now for 3 months and I feel I can comment on the relative worth of the experience.

Was it worth it? yes oh yes. The AMD is a fast beast taking pages, for example, from my temporary internet files instantly. A site that I visit alot now loads instantaneously, you have no idea how pleasant this makes navigation around the Dooyoo site. Loading files from my hard disk too is instantaeous.
The computer is now a joy to use and the world wide wait is no more.
